From 32b3ed0a1362a4b0798ad71fac3450fb77cb7e41 Mon Sep 17 00:00:00 2001 From: Thomas Groman Date: Thu, 19 Sep 2019 00:41:48 -0700 Subject: merged from 0.6.7 codebase --- cmake/GitFunctions.cmake | 38 +++++++++++++++++++------------------- 1 file changed, 19 insertions(+), 19 deletions(-) (limited to 'cmake/GitFunctions.cmake') diff --git a/cmake/GitFunctions.cmake b/cmake/GitFunctions.cmake index 898e7b01..a055b5de 100644 --- a/cmake/GitFunctions.cmake +++ b/cmake/GitFunctions.cmake @@ -9,29 +9,29 @@ include(CMakeParseArguments) if(GIT_FOUND) function(git_run) - set(oneValueArgs OUTPUT_VAR DEFAULT) - set(multiValueArgs COMMAND) - cmake_parse_arguments(GIT_RUN "${options}" "${oneValueArgs}" "${multiValueArgs}" ${ARGN}) + set(oneValueArgs OUTPUT_VAR DEFAULT) + set(multiValueArgs COMMAND) + cmake_parse_arguments(GIT_RUN "${options}" "${oneValueArgs}" "${multiValueArgs}" ${ARGN}) - execute_process(COMMAND ${GIT_EXECUTABLE} ${GIT_RUN_COMMAND} - WORKING_DIRECTORY ${CMAKE_SOURCE_DIR} - RESULT_VARIABLE GIT_RESULTVAR - OUTPUT_VARIABLE GIT_OUTVAR - OUTPUT_STRIP_TRAILING_WHITESPACE - ) + execute_process(COMMAND ${GIT_EXECUTABLE} ${GIT_RUN_COMMAND} + WORKING_DIRECTORY ${CMAKE_SOURCE_DIR} + RESULT_VARIABLE GIT_RESULTVAR + OUTPUT_VARIABLE GIT_OUTVAR + OUTPUT_STRIP_TRAILING_WHITESPACE + ) - if(GIT_RESULTVAR EQUAL 0) - set(${GIT_RUN_OUTPUT_VAR} "${GIT_OUTVAR}" PARENT_SCOPE) - else() - set(${GIT_RUN_OUTPUT_VAR} ${GIT_RUN_DEFAULT}) - message(STATUS "Failed to run Git: ${GIT_OUTVAR}") - endif() + if(GIT_RESULTVAR EQUAL 0) + set(${GIT_RUN_OUTPUT_VAR} "${GIT_OUTVAR}" PARENT_SCOPE) + else() + set(${GIT_RUN_OUTPUT_VAR} ${GIT_RUN_DEFAULT}) + message(STATUS "Failed to run Git: ${GIT_OUTVAR}") + endif() endfunction() else() function(git_run) - set(oneValueArgs OUTPUT_VAR DEFAULT) - set(multiValueArgs COMMAND) - cmake_parse_arguments(GIT_RUN "${options}" "${oneValueArgs}" "${multiValueArgs}" ${ARGN}) - set(${GIT_RUN_OUTPUT_VAR} ${GIT_RUN_DEFAULT}) + set(oneValueArgs OUTPUT_VAR DEFAULT) + set(multiValueArgs COMMAND) + cmake_parse_arguments(GIT_RUN "${options}" "${oneValueArgs}" "${multiValueArgs}" ${ARGN}) + set(${GIT_RUN_OUTPUT_VAR} ${GIT_RUN_DEFAULT}) endfunction(git_run) endif() -- cgit v1.2.3